Cheese Danish
- 2 pkg. crescent rolls
- 2 (8 oz.) cream cheese, softened
- 1 1/2 c. sugar
- 1 egg
- 1 tsp. vanilla
- 1 stick butter
- 1 tsp. cinnamon
- 1 c. chopped pecans (optional)
- Preheat oven to 350u0b0.
- Grease a 13 x 9 baking dish.
- Unroll 1 can crescent rolls and put in the bottom of the baking dish, pressing perforations together.
- Ease the dough up the sides a little bit.
- Combine the cream cheese, 1 cup sugar, 1 egg and the vanilla.
- Mix until smooth with a mixer.
- Pour over the dough. Unroll the second package of crescent rolls.
- Lay on top and pinch the sides together, top and bottom.
- Mix together the remaining sugar, cinnamon and nuts.
- Melt the butter and combine with the sugar mixture.
- Pour over the top.
- Bake for 30 minutes or until golden brown.
- Refrigerate overnight before serving.
